I will engage with the relevant Department. One must be balanced about the leaving certificate and the allocation of third level places because there are many competing rights. What is done to affirm and help people in one area could have the unintended consequence of undermining the rights of others and their access to places in medicine or other courses. I make that general point.

When estimated grades emerged as a solution, it was clear that problems would emerge. That said, mechanisms exist within the third level sector to facilitate access for students from specific backgrounds and contexts through the disability access route to education, DARE, project and others. I will have to engage with the Department to see if some resolution can be found.
